Deloitte Consulting will replace the KY Labor Cabinet’s aged unemployment insurance system by 2028. During COVID-19, the system was overwhelmed by a surge of benefit requests.
Kentucky still uses the same decades-old system in 2024, but the state agreed in May to a six-year, $55.5 million contract with Deloitte Consulting to replace the antiquated technology.
